Bug: jQuery unresponsive with line plot on split channel

Description (last modified by bpindelski)

Launched full viewer. Enabled line plot and split channel view. After a couple of clicks with the cross pointer, jQuery becomes unresponsive.

The line plot should not be available in split channel view. I couldn't make the line plot appear there so I'm assuming that was the underlying bug and it got fixed along the way, but if you can reproduce that part of the bug please pass it back to me with a step by step description on how to get it.
